Please note:

As of October 1, 2008, the city of Munich is a low emission zone. So-called Emissions Stickers (red, yellow or green) are required to drive in the low emission zone. This also applies to anyone visiting the city. Beginning in October 2008, all streets located inside the "Mittlerer Ring" are considered to be in the low emission zone, for which a sticker is required. The "Mittlerer Ring" itself is not in the low emission zone.
